$43.2M Working Capital Dispute

Technology

INDUSTRY

800

EMPLOYEES

$300M

ANNUAL REVENUE

Background

Working capital conveyed to our client in an acquisition was approximately $70M under the purchase agreement’s working capital threshold.

Objective

  • Inform the value of conveyed working capital in a carve-out acquisition.
  • Accumulate supporting documentation for potential litigation.
  • Prepare defensible position of subjective working capital values, including accruals, reserves and estimates.

Solution

  • Accumulated opening balance sheet working capital balances on an asset-by-asset basis.
  • Established process to track the consumption & forecasted consumption of conveyed inventories.
  • Responded to mediator’s requests in settlement discussions.

Recovered $43.2 Million in cash proceeds.
